39 minutes ago, Ixus.7912 said:

Dude, and what about the casual players? I wanted the same relic for another character, and is only achieved by story achievement. So what?? I can't buy, can't craft... the relic system is a dumb thing since the start.

Check Archivist Ikur in the Wizard's Tower, he sells a lot of story relics, once you've earned them from the achievement the first time.

4 hours ago, Gehenna.3625 said:

It's not just about keeping them out of the TP. It's about supply and demand and by making them account bound on use just means that the demand will be lower than when it's soulbound on use.

I am not sure about the higher demand theory.  Instead of trying each relic out, I would simply wait and research what other people do.  Then I would buy a single relic.  So many people like to make youtube video guides, the wiki is also helpful. 
If relics were account bound I would buy more relics to test edge case uses.  If my test found the effect to be too poor, I could at least transfer the relic to a more fitting character.  Since relics are soul bound there is too much of a risk that an edge case application will be patched out later.  Then I won't be able to transfer the relic to a character who can use the relic for its intended effects.
I don't think that soulbinding encourages multiple purchases, I think it encourages an informed single purchase.
